Michigan Department of Human Services workers: Hurricane Katrina, a reminder of the work done in Michigan communities every day - Letter to the Detroit Free Press, Macomb Daily, and Oakland Press
I want to share the story of the lives of our staff in metropolitan Detroit Department of Human Services offices in the days following the hurricane. DHS offices serving Wayne, Oakland and Macomb counties began to work with community partners in early September to serve refugees arriving from New Orleans and the Gulf Coast.
